1. 엔트리파이선에서 1~3번 줄은 자동으로 생성되며, 코드를 변경할 수 없습니다.
2. 엔트리파이선에서 제공하는 명령어에는 모두 앞에 Entry. 이 붙으며, 파이선에서 제공하는 기본 명령어에는 Entry. 이 붙지 않습니다.
3-1. 코드를 시작하는 이벤트 명령어 앞에는 def 가 붙습니다. def 명령어를 실행하면 지정된 이벤트가 일어났을 때 아래 들여쓰기 한 명령어들이 실행됩니다.
3-2. def 이벤트 명령어의 사용 예는 아래와 같습니다.
Tip!
파이선 문법에서 def는 함수 정의를 의미하고, 정의한 함수를 불러오기 위해서는 별도의 명령어가 필요합니다. 그러나 엔트리파이선에서 미리 정의되어있는 위와 같은 def 이벤트 명령어들은 정의된 함수를 부르지 않아도 약속된 이벤트가 일어날 때 명령을 실행합니다.
4-1. 블록의 형태가 ㄷ, ㅌ형인 명령어는 파이선 문법에 따라 해당 명령이 적용되는 범위를 들여쓰기로 표현합니다.
4-2. 적용 범위를 가진 명령어의 사용 예는 아래와 같습니다.
5. 패러미터가 있는 명령어의 경우, 문자 또는 숫자를 넣을 수 있습니다. 명령어에 따라 필요한 패러미터는 ‘명령어 도움말’을 참고합니다.
6. ‘신호’ 사용하기
- ‘신호’는 관련 명령어를 사용하면 [속성] 탭에 자동으로 생성됩니다.
7-1. ‘변수’ 생성하기
엔트리파이선에서는 아래와 같이 두 가지 방법으로 변수를 생성할 수 있습니다.
Tip!
텍스트 코딩의 장점을 알기 위해, ②번 방법의 사용을 권장합니다.
7-2. 명령어로 ‘변수’ 생성하기
변수는 def 외부와 내부에서 모두 생성할 수 있으나, 두 경우의 실행 결과에 차이가 있습니다.
Tip!
엔트리파이선에서 변수명은 한글로도 지정 가능하나, 공백(띄어쓰기)는 포함될 수 없습니다.
7-3. ‘변수’ 관련 명령어 사용하기
- ‘변수’는 아래와 같이 생성하고 사용할 수 있습니다.
8-1. ‘리스트’ 생성하기
엔트리파이선에서는 아래와 같이 두 가지 방법으로 리스트를 생성할 수 있습니다.
Tip!
텍스트 코딩의 장점을 알기 위해, ②번 방법의 사용을 권장합니다.
8-2. 명령어로 ‘리스트’ 생성하기
리스트는 def 외부에서만 생성할 수 있으며 블록모드에서와는 달리 인덱스 번호가 0부터 시작합니다.
Tip!
엔트리파이선에서 리스트명은 한글로도 지정 가능하나, 공백(띄어쓰기)는 포함될 수 없습니다.
8-3. ‘리스트’ 관련 명령어 사용하기
- ‘리스트’는 아래와 같이 생성하고 사용할 수 있습니다.
9-1. 함수 사용하기(패러미터가 없는 경우)
- ‘함수’는 파이선 문법에 따라 [속성] 탭에 자동으로 생성됩니다.
엔트리파이선 모드에서는 블록 코딩에서 사용하는 [함수 만들기] 또는 [함수 추가] 기능을 사용할 수 없습니다.
9-2. ‘함수’ 사용하기(패러미터가 있는 경우)
- 패러미터가 있는 함수는 아래와 같이 정의할 수 있습니다.
Tip!
엔트리파이선에서 함수명은 한글로도 지정 가능하나, 공백(띄어쓰기)는 포함될 수 없습니다.
[출처 : 엔트리 홈페이지]
'IT' 카테고리의 다른 글
LINE 채용 (0) | 2018.08.14 |
---|---|
《Do it! 자바 프로그래밍 입문》도서 서평단을 모집합니다! - 마감 (0) | 2018.07.26 |
엔트리파이선 모드 사용하기 (0) | 2018.07.21 |
블록코딩 - 엔트리파이선 모드 변환하기 (0) | 2018.07.21 |
2018 한국 메이커 코딩 경진대회 - 마감 (0) | 2018.07.20 |